170. * Welles, Orson. Typed letter signed ("Orson Welles"), 1-page (6.25 x 8 in.; 159 x 203 mm), London, 2 June 1969, written to "Mr. Donald A. Koos". Usual folds with "O" in "Orson" light due to poor ink flow.
Orson Welles regrets he must decline providing a signed photograph to a fan due to a current lack of photos.
Welles writes in full: Dear Mr. Koos, Thank you very much for your cordial letter which I enjoyed very much, it is very tactfull [sic]. I am terribly sorry to say this but I am afraid that I haven't got any photographs at the moment yours sincerely Orson Welles.
Welles was an outsider to the studio system and struggled for creative control on his earlier, major studio projects and later in life with a variety of independent financiers across Europe, where he spent most of his career. From the collection of William J. Bell. $200 - $300
